Ticket #4417 — Vault locked during cron migration

While migrating the nightly cron jobs to the Orbitflow workflow engine, the Drossel vault sealed itself after three failed token renewals. The migration branch is otherwise ready for review: all schedules are now declarative and the retry logic matches the old crontab behavior. To unseal and finish validation, the reviewer will need the recovery credentials held by the platform team. The passphrase for the staging vault is below.

vault phrase of kawep-bajog = novath-normir-istwyn-druok-zorok-eliok-novmir-quenvan-gilys

Finance Review Summary — For the Incoming Director

Our review of the proposed acquisition of Kelbrook Instruments indicates stable recurring revenue, modest debt, and a defensible niche in calibration tooling. Working capital assumptions appear conservative, though deferred maintenance at the Harwick plant warrants a closer audit. Integration costs are estimated within tolerance. Before you meet the sellers' advisors, please review the strategic rationale summarized confidentially below.

management briefing: Kasaelox Logistics plans to raise the Druath list price by 25 percent in September.

Release channel: digest scheduler fix shipped. Batch email digests from Ferngate were firing at midnight UTC regardless of tenant timezone. Patch respects per-tenant schedules and adds a dry-run flag for support to verify before enabling. Customers on the Thornby plan get the fix automatically; legacy tenants need a manual toggle. Escalate anomalies to the messaging crew, not platform. The deployed build is identified below.

session token of yahap-fafop = htk9_f6aa94135

### Changed defaults

Heads up, folks: FareForge's rules engine now evaluates zone surcharges *before* promotional waivers, not after. The old order made free-shipping promos eat surcharges in weird ways, and support was tired of explaining it. If your team relies on the old behavior, there's a compat flag, but please migrate — the flag goes away next quarter. Bulk-rate rounding also changed from banker's to plain half-up. Everything else is untouched. The new defaults shipped with these configuration values.

config for hahag-tajep:
WENWYN_PIN=1237
WENWYN_METRICS_HOST=metrics.wenwyn.qorvellabs.corp
WENWYN_LOG_LEVEL=info
WENWYN_TENANT=novath